Fences Rider of the Month

Jordan Allen  South Carolina
5Y  West Bloomfield, MI
  • Allen proved to be a vital piece in Fences for the Gamecocks in November. Allen came within inches to her No. 4 ranked TAMU opponent, but then bounced back later in the day to take her point and earn an MOP in the first ever meeting with the College of Charleston.
  • The 5th year then continued her winning streak, helping South Carolina defeat No. 6 Oklahoma State with a nine-point win, securing her second MOP in a row.
  • Allen finished out the fall 7-2-1 in Fences, leading her team in wins and MOPs with an impressive 5.

Flat Rider of the Month 

Brooke Brombach  Texas A&M
Jr. Wimberley, TX
  • Brombach recorded two wins and two MOPs in the month of November.
  • Her two wins were key to the overall team success as the Aggies claimed two important SEC victories.

Co-Horsemanship Rider of the Month

Jenna Berghorst   South Carolina 
Fr. Hamilton, MI
  • Newcomer Berghorst has turned into a standout for the Gamecocks in Horsemanship, going undefeated in the month of November to finish out the fall.
  • Against the fourth-ranked Aggies of Texas A&M, Berghorst put up a season high of 76 against her opponent, the second-highest score in the event for the Gamecocks this season.
  • She continued her success against Oklahoma State, helping South Carolina take down a top-10 opponent for the third time this year with a 72.5-71 win on Paddy.
  • Berghorst rounds out the first half of the season leading her fellow Horsemanship riders in wins at 5-2-0.

Co-Horsemanship Rider of the Month

Alexia Tordoff    Auburn 
So. Powell, Ohio
  • Tordoff improved to 6-1-0 on the season with two wins on the road in November for the Tigers.
  • She kicked off the month with a 73.25-68.5 win at No. 4 Texas A&M, besting her opponent by 4.75 points.
  • She followed with an 75-74 win at No. 3 SMU.

Reining Rider of the Month

Emma Lane  South Carolina
Sr. West Jefferson, Ohio
  • Lane finished on a high note in the month of November, taking down two ranked opponents and earning back-to-back MOPs for the first time this season.
  • Her win over the No. 4 ranked Aggies helped South Carolina to their first overall Western victory against Texas A&M since 2018.
  • Lane has now collected 10 MOPs in Reining throughout the course of her career, moving her to the No. 3 spot in the South Carolina record books with the Spring campaign still to come.
